Motorola has unveiled a new Wave two-way radio, the WAVE TLK100. The Motorola WAVE TLK100 is the modern day Motorola replacement for Nextel Push-to-talk (PTT). The WAVE two way radio is perfect for companies that require team members to talk beyond the normal radius of a two way radio. With the WAVE TLK 100, team members can utilize a rugged two way radio that can communicate to any other device. The Wave TLK100 offers nationwide push-to-talk where you will be able to communicate instantly with team members across the country at the push of a button.

The Motorola TLK100 is equipped with many features that make this radio a great addition to any business. The radio has Wi-fi, Bluetooth, and GPS capabilities. Wi-fi lets you stay in touch with your team when inside buildings or where cellular coverage is limited. The TLK100 Bluetooth runs on V4.2.

Location tracking and GPS help maximize safety, find quicker routes, and easily manage your team. Location tracking is a great feature to have because it shows you just where your team members are, and you can respond quickly if an emergency arises.

Before, programming radios was a long and manual process involving programming cables and software. With the TLK100 programming cables are not needed anymore and you can update your entire radio fleet over the air, through an easy to understand web portal.
